Overtourism and Its Consequences: How Destinations Are Fighting Back

Introduction: When Tourism Becomes a Burden

Tourism brings economic benefits, but unchecked growth can overwhelm destinations. Overtourism occurs when visitor numbers exceed a destination’s capacity to manage them sustainably.

This issue has sparked social, environmental, and political debates worldwide.

Social and Environmental Impacts

Overtourism strains housing markets, increases pollution, and disrupts local life. Historic neighborhoods often suffer the most, losing residents and cultural authenticity.

Natural sites face erosion, wildlife disturbance, and waste management problems.

Government and Policy Responses

Destinations are introducing measures such as visitor caps, timed entry systems, tourism taxes, and limits on short-term rentals.

These policies aim to control volume while maintaining economic benefits.

Role of Technology in Visitor Management

Smart tourism tools track visitor flows and provide real-time data. Apps can redirect tourists to less crowded areas, improving experience while reducing pressure.

Changing Traveler Mindsets

Travelers are becoming more aware of their impact. Responsible travel choices play an important role in addressing overtourism.

Future of Destination Management

Experts believe successful destinations will prioritize quality tourism over quantity.
